How do I answer this question? Is (-3,-9) a solution to the equation y = 3x? I have a few other problems like this, and I am not sure how to do it. They are true or false questions, but how do I determine if the problem is true or false?

OpenStudy (anonymous):

You input (-3, -9) into the X and Y values. The first number is always the X value. and The second is always the Y value. So, You would input 3 * -3 and see if it equals -9.
